Robot parts outside of the field.
If a robot was to have a large swinging arm of up to 12' in length around 4' avbove the ground that at some point would travel outside the boundaries of the field, while not touching anything outside the field, would this be in violation of the rules. A large arm like this might violate safety rules because it could threaten the nearer members of the audience, but is it specifically against the rules.
